A 50-Word Story a Day Keeps the Boredom Away #27

Ice melting

The adventurer asked the desert king for the hand of his dusky daughter, and gave him a chest. The king opened it, and was dazzled by the greatest diamond he had ever seen. As the newlyweds rode away, the king opened the chest once more. It was filled with water.
